FINITE ELEMENT ANALYSIS OF 28M HIGH GRAVITY RETAINING WALL AT QALANDAR ABAD, ABBOTTABAD BY USING FINITE ELEMENT SOFTWARE

Retaining wall is an important engineering structure to resist lateral forces for a mass of earth. Design of
retaining wall is complex because it depends on the shape as well as the condition of mass retained. Most of the time its
design is done with more factor safety which makes it uneconomical. In this study a 28-meter-high gravity retaining wall
which was already constructed, was analyzed with Finite element software PLAXIS 3D and GeoStudio. The parameters
compared are vertical settlement, deflection of wall and stability of slope. It was concluded that factor of safety more
than three was adopted which makes it uneconomical.
